2011-03-29 9 views

答えて

9

-Xオプションをhg commitに指定すると、特定のファイルを除外できます。コマンドラインで複数回指定することができます。例えば、

hg commit -X path/to/unwanted/file -X path/to/another/file 
7

あなたは、例えば、hg commitにコミットするファイルのリストを渡すことができますhg commit -m msg file1 file2 ...

4

あなたには2つの選択肢があります。

  1. 一部のファイルをコミットします。

    hg commitに引数としてファイル名を指定すると、それらのファイルのみがコミットされます。私はhg status次持っているので、もし:

    M foo.txt 
    M bar.txt 
    

    私はfoo.txtにだけ変更をコミットし、後でコミットのbar.txtの変更を残すためにhg commit foo.txtを実行することができます。

  2. record拡張子を使用してください。

    Record extensionは、あなたが(git add --patchのように)変更内容のほんの一部のパッチをコミットさせる、のgitのインデックスにMercurialの動作を提供します。詳細については、ドキュメントを参照してください。

関連する問題